Subject: [net-next PATCH v1 09/15] octeontx2-pf: ipsec: Allocate Ingress SA table
Every NIX LF has the facility to maintain a contiguous SA table that
is used by NIX RX to find the exact SA context pointer associated with
a particular flow. Allocate a 128-entry SA table where each entry is of
2048 bytes which is enough to hold the complete inbound SA context.
Add the structure definitions for SA context (cn10k_rx_sa_s) and
SA bookkeeping information (ctx_inb_ctx_info).
Also, initialize the inb_sw_ctx_list to track all the SA's and their
associated NPC rules and hash table related data.
